WebSpearing is defined as "the catching or taking of a fish by bow fishing, gigging, spearfishing, or by any device used to capture a fish by piercing its body. Spearing does not include the catching or taking of a fish by a hook with hook and line gear or by snagging (snatch hooking)." Spearfishing is defined as "the catching or taking of a fish ... August 7, 2024. In Fish. Vessels must have a valid HMS Angling or HMS Charterboat/Headboat permit to fish for Atlantic swordfish. The permit covers everyone fishing on that vessel. Tournament vessels may instead fish for swordfish with an Atlantic Tunas General category or Swordfish General Commercial permit. steven scott cameron texas
